Original Investment
The initial amount of money put into an investment or project, before any earnings, interest, or growth.
Common Shareholders
Individuals or entities that own common shares in a company, giving them rights to vote at shareholders' meetings and to receive dividends.
Bid Price
The price at which a dealer is willing to purchase a security.
T-bill
Short-term debt obligations issued by the U.S. government, known for their safety and liquidity, typically maturing in one year or less.
